Detailed Breakdown of the Tour

Start with the USS Arizona Memorial
The highlight for many visitors, the Arizona Memorial sits over the sunken battleship, serving as a powerful reminder of December 7, 1941. The tour includes admission and a shuttle boat ride, which we found to be both smooth and efficient. You’ll watch a short documentary before boarding the boat, setting the tone for a reflective experience. One reviewer noted that “the memorial’s serene setting and the stories shared by guides made it unforgettable,” emphasizing the emotional impact of this stop.
Honoring the Past at the National Memorial Cemetery of the Pacific
Driving through Punchbowl Crater reveals a stunning, natural amphitheater that now hosts the National Memorial Cemetery. The peaceful setting contrasts with the history it memorializes, and the tour’s narration highlights stories of those who served. It’s a quiet, respectful space, perfect for reflection.

Next, your group will tour the Hawaii State Capitol with its distinctive architecture, and see landmarks like Washington Place and the Eternal Flame. The design of the Capitol is unique, and we appreciated that the guide highlighted details about its construction and symbolism.
Walking through downtown, you’ll encounter the lively streets of Chinatown and Maunakea, full of local shops, lei vendors, and cafes. Visiting Iolani Palace — the only royal residence in the U.S. — is a highlight, offering insight into Hawaii’s monarchy. The statue of King Kamehameha adds to the regal atmosphere, and many reviews mention the palace’s well-preserved architecture and fascinating stories.

Upgrades and Additional Options

For those wanting a deeper dive, the Upgrade to the Deluxe tour includes access to the USS Missouri battleship, a historic naval vessel that played a key role in WWII. An even more comprehensive option, the Ultimate tour (9 hours), adds entry to the Pearl Harbor Aviation Museum, giving you a broader understanding of military history.
These options are perfect for travelers with more time or those who want a more immersive experience. They come at a higher price but are well worth considering if your schedule allows.
Practical Tips for the Tour
- Arrive early at your designated pickup point to avoid missing the bus, especially since pickup times vary from early morning to mid-morning.
- The tour includes admission to the Arizona Memorial, but meals and beverages are not included, so consider packing a snack or lunch.
- Wear comfortable attire, as you’ll be spending a significant part of the day walking and sitting.
- Be aware that bags are not allowed at the Arizona Memorial, so pack light or leave large bags behind.
- The tour is wheelchair accessible, making it a suitable choice for travelers with mobility needs.
